Are you using a personal HRM or just going off from what MFP says? I ask this because MFP is just an estimate and typically when people use their own HRM to track their calories they realize that typically the number is close to 1/2 of what MFP estimates. I know it's frustrating when the numbers on the scale don't budge...but what about your measurements? Is your body changing at all? I know that for me the scale will hover around 5lbs while my measurements go down...then the scale will change some..then the measurements. I like to go by the numbers on my tape measure more…
